概括
这项研究使用转录组数据在类风湿性关节炎 (RA) 患者中确定了三个不同的分子子组. 这些子组显示出疾病异质性,有助于针对 RA 制定个性化治疗策略.

背景情况:
- 风湿性关节炎 (RA) 是一种复杂的自身免疫性疾病,其原因尚不清楚.
- 在RA中,分子子组对诊断和治疗提出了挑战.
- 转录组分析对于理解RA异质性至关重要.
研究的目的:
- 使用转录组数据对类风湿性关节炎患者进行分类.
- 在RA患者中识别分子子组.
- 为个性化RA治疗提供见解.
主要方法:
- 从RA患者收集了362个转录组数据集.
- 利用共识聚类来识别分子子组.
- 进行差异分析以了解基因功能.
主要成果:
- 在RA患者中确定了三种不同的分子子组.
- 小组III是高风险组;小组II显示出较温和的表型,具有潜在的自益处.
- 小组I与病毒感染,新陈代谢和炎症有关;小组III涉及异常的蛋白质激活和细胞增殖.
结论:
- 关节炎在分子子组中表现出显著的病理异质性.
- 研究结果为了解RA机制提供了基础.
- 确定了RA的潜在治疗点和个性化治疗策略.

Genome-wide Association Studies-GWAS
13.2K
Genome-wide association studies or GWAS are used to identify whether common SNPs are associated with certain diseases. Suppose specific SNPs are more frequently observed in individuals with a particular disease than those without the disease. In that case, those SNPs are said to be associated with the disease. Chi-square analysis is performed to check the probability of the allele likely to be associated with the disease.

The JAK-STAT Signaling Pathway
8.7K
Several cytokine receptors have tightly bound Janus kinase or JAK proteins attached at their cytosolic tail. Small signaling molecules such as cytokines, growth hormones, or prolactins bind to the cytokine receptors and initiate their dimerization. The dimerization brings the cytosolic JAKs together that trans-phosphorylate and activates each other. Targeted Cancer Therapies
7.5K
The targeted cancer therapies, also known as “molecular targeted therapies,” take advantage of the molecular and genetic differences between the cancer cells and the normal cells. It needs a thorough understanding of the cancer cells to develop drugs that can target specific molecular aspects that drive the growth, progression, and spread of cancer cells without affecting the growth and survival of other normal cells in the body.
